  1. Omeros From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ia Omeros is an epic poem by Saint Lucian writer Derek Walcott, first published in 1990. The work is divided into seven "books" containing a total of sixty-four chapters.

    Omeros (1990) is the epic work of poetry by Derek Walcott.This epic poem helped Walcott win the Nobel Prize in Literature in 1992. The title refers to the Greek myths about Homer.. The poem refers to characters in the Iliad and Odyssey.But the poem is set on the Caribbean island of St. Lucia where Walcott was born.
